EXEIdeas International WP AutoKeyword Stored Cross-Site Scripting Vulnerability

Vulnerability

A stored cross-site scripting vulnerability has been identified in the EXEIdeas International WP AutoKeyword plugin, affecting versions through 1.0. This issue arises from improper input sanitization during web page generation, allowing malicious scripts to be injected and executed when users visit the affected site.

Impact

Exploitation of this vulnerability allows for stored cross-site scripting, where injected scripts are executed in the context of the user visiting the site.

Remediation

Users of the WP AutoKeyword plugin are advised to update to the latest version. For those unable to update immediately, Patchstack has issued a virtual patch that can be applied to mitigate this vulnerability.
